#05163c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05163c is composed of 2% red, 8.6%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.7% cyan, 63.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 221.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.6% and a lightness of 12.7%. #05163c color hex could be obtained by blending #0a2c78 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#05163c color description : Very dark blue.
#05163c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#05163c has RGB values of R:5, G:22,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 333372.
